Overview of User Experience in Banking Platforms

The user experience in banking platforms significantly influences customer satisfaction and operational efficiency. While apps often offer a streamlined, personalized interface optimized for fast interactions, web platforms provide broader accessibility on various devices, typically with more detailed features.

Banking apps excel in delivering intuitive navigation and quick access to essential functions, emphasizing simplicity and speed. Conversely, web platforms may support extensive transactions and data management, which can enhance user engagement for more complex financial activities.

Overall, the user experience differences between apps and web platforms are shaped by design focus, device compatibility, and performance aspects. As digital banking continues to evolve, understanding these distinctions helps financial institutions optimize their platforms for diverse customer needs while maintaining security and functionality.

Accessibility and Convenience

Accessibility and convenience significantly influence how users interact with banking apps and web platforms. They determine how easily users can access their accounts and perform transactions without unnecessary effort or delays.

Banking apps typically excel in accessibility and convenience through features like biometric login, push notifications, and streamlined interfaces tailored for mobile devices. These functionalities allow users to quickly access services anytime and anywhere.

Web platforms, conversely, often depend on desktop or laptop usage, which may limit accessibility for users on the go. However, web portals generally provide broader compatibility across various browsers and operating systems, although they might lack some of the instant access features found in apps.

Key factors in the accessibility and convenience comparison include:

  • Mobile app features such as fingerprint or facial recognition for quick login
  • Responsive design that adapts to different device screens in both apps and web platforms
  • Ease of use and intuitive navigation to reduce the time required for routine banking tasks
  • Compatibility with multiple devices and operating systems to reach a wider user base

Performance and Speed

Performance and speed are critical components in distinguishing user experience between banking apps and web platforms. Banking apps generally offer faster load times and more responsive interfaces due to optimized code and local data storage. This efficiency enhances the user’s ability to perform transactions quickly and with minimal lag.

Web platforms, reliant on internet stability and server response times, can experience slower load times and delayed interactions, especially during high traffic or network congestion. Such performance issues may frustrate users and impact satisfaction, particularly when executing time-sensitive financial activities.

In terms of impact, faster banking apps tend to positively influence user satisfaction and trust, as seamless performance supports confidence in real-time transactions and account management. Conversely, sluggish web portals can diminish user confidence and discourage prolonged engagement.

While improvements are ongoing, the overall performance disparity often influences user preferences, with many favoring apps for their speed and responsive design, especially in environments where quick access and efficiency are prioritized.

Load times and responsiveness of banking apps compared to web portals

The load times and responsiveness of banking apps generally outperform web portals due to optimized architecture and local data storage. Apps can utilize device hardware, such as processors and memory, to deliver quicker response times for transactions and queries.

Web platforms, however, rely heavily on internet speed and server performance, which can introduce variability. Slow internet connections often result in increased load times and reduced responsiveness, impacting user satisfaction during critical financial activities.

Additionally, apps are designed with responsiveness in mind, adapting smoothly to different device screens and orientations. Web portals may experience responsiveness issues on various browsers or screen sizes, depending on their design and coding practices.

In essence, faster load times and better responsiveness in banking apps enhance overall user experience, especially during time-sensitive transactions. Nevertheless, the performance of both platforms remains dependent on technical factors such as network quality and device capabilities.

Offline Access and Functionality

Offline access and functionality refer to the ability of banking apps and web platforms to operate without an internet connection. Banking apps often offer features such as viewing cached transaction history, managing stored payees, and saving credentials for quicker login, which enhance usability offline.

In contrast, web platforms generally have limited offline capabilities because they rely on continuous internet connectivity to access real-time data. While some web portals may support offline storage of certain data through browser caching, full transactional processes are typically unavailable without a network connection.

The availability of offline features in banking apps provides users with greater flexibility and uninterrupted access to essential information, especially during network disruptions or on-the-go scenarios. Web platforms, however, face limitations that may affect user engagement in offline environments, emphasizing the importance of app-based solutions for comprehensive offline access.

Availability of offline features in banking apps

Banking apps often include offline features that enhance user convenience and accessibility. These offline functionalities allow users to perform certain transactions or access essential information without an internet connection.

Common offline features include viewing recent transaction history, accessing stored account details, or generating digital wallets and QR codes for transfers. However, functionalities like fund transfers, bill payments, or real-time account updates typically require internet connectivity.

To ensure security and data integrity, these offline features are often limited to non-sensitive activities or stored data that do not compromise user privacy. Users should be aware that while offline capabilities improve user experience, full banking operations still depend on a stable internet connection.

In summary:

  • Most banking apps offer offline access to basic account information and transaction summaries.
  • Critical operations like transfers and approvals require online connectivity.
  • Offline features are designed to boost convenience but are subject to security considerations.

Technical Compatibility and Device Integration

Technical compatibility and device integration are essential factors influencing user experience in banking apps and web platforms. Banking apps are generally optimized for specific operating systems such as iOS and Android, ensuring seamless integration with device hardware and native features like biometrics and notifications. This targeted compatibility elevates the user experience by providing smooth performance and reliable access to banking services.

Web platforms, on the other hand, are designed for broader compatibility across various devices and browsers. They rely on standard web technologies, making them accessible on desktops, tablets, and smartphones without requiring downloads or installations. However, this can lead to inconsistencies in device performance and functionality, especially on older or less common browsers.

Device integration also impacts security and authentication methods. Apps can utilize device-specific features such as fingerprint sensors or facial recognition, enhancing security and convenience. Web platforms may depend on web-based authentication, which, while secure, may lack the immediacy and ease of biometric login options.

Overall, the technical compatibility and device integration capabilities of banking apps versus web platforms significantly shape the user experience, affecting access, performance, and security, ultimately influencing user satisfaction and trust.
